by >Shadow< » Mon May 01, 2006 9:44 pm
hehe I made a really cool BG infinity ammo mod. In BG infinity, when you fire a shot from a plasma weapon, the battery indicator will go down but when you stow that weapon away then take it out again, the battery will be fully charged. But for the one I made, the battery won't deplete when you fire thus negating the need of stowing then bringing back out the weapon. (Which wastes valuable time when engaging the enemy.)
